Required Qualifications:
\n Education:\n - 72 quarter college credits or higher, OR one of the following:
\n - A high school diploma and a Washington State Paraeducator Certificate
\n - A high school diploma and a Passing score on one of 3 Washington approved assessments:
\n * ETS Parapro score of at least 455
\n * Pearson Paraprofessional assessment score of at least 220
\n * The Master Teacher Inc Paraeducator Online Training Program grade of at least 65% \n Language & Authorization:
\n - Professional proficiency in English.
\n - U.S. Work Authorization (Zen Educate cannot provide sponsorship for an employment visa or relocation assistance). \n Experience:
\n - Prior experience working with children in a structured setting is an asset.
\n - Prior experience, personal or professional, assisting people with special needs or disabilities. \n Physical Requirements:
\n - Comfortable being on your feet and moving around the classroom throughout the day
\n - Able to lift up to 20 lbs and safely assist students when needed (kneeling, bending, quick response)
\n - Additional physical requirements may be requested during your application process \n
